Best Internet Providers in Wilton, CA

In Wilton, California, Frontier stands out among internet service providers with DSL connections, delivering speeds up to 115 Mbps. Frontier covers 33.50% of the area, which, while not the largest, serves a substantial portion of the community. Priced at $64.99 per month, Frontier offers a balance of speed and affordability. Since DSL reaches 26% of Wilton, Frontier's coverage reflects a focused deployment.

Satellite internet providers Viasat Internet and Hughesnet ensure 100% coverage in Wilton, accessible to every resident. Viasat provides the fastest speeds, reaching 150 Mbps, but at a higher starting price of $119.99 per month. Hughesnet, with a maximum download speed of 100 Mbps, offers a more budget-friendly option at $49.99 per month. These satellite services are crucial in areas where fiber or DSL options are limited, providing reliable access throughout the community.
